The Spring/Summer 2005 "NIGHT CRAWLER" collection marked a defining moment in NUMBER (N)INE's golden era under Takahiro Miyashita's creative direction. Presented during the brand's ascendant period, the collection embodied Miyashita's signature approach to underground rock aesthetics through deliberate structural distortion and complex pattern-making techniques. The collection's framework centered on asymmetrical silhouettes and intentionally skewed proportions that challenged conventional garment construction while maintaining wearability. This tee exemplifies the collection's core methodology through its calculated asymmetric cut, where left and right sides follow different geometric principles to create the collection's characteristic sense of controlled imbalance and subversive tailoring.
